National Emergency Numbering Association
(NENA)NENA serves the public safety community as the only professional organization solely focused on 9-1-1 policy, technology, operations, and education issues. With more than 7,000 members in 48 chapters across North America and around the globe, NENA promotes the implementation and awareness of 9-1-1 and international three-digit emergency communications systems.
NENA works with public policy leaders; emergency services and telecommunications industry partners; like-minded public safety associations; and other stakeholder groups to develop and carry out critical programs and initiatives; to facilitate the creation of an IP-based Next Generation 9-1-1 system; and to establish industry leading standards, training, and certifications.

WHAT IS NG9-1-1?NG9-1-1 is a system comprised of hardware, software, data and operational policies and procedures to: provide interfaces from call and message
services process emergency calls and non-voice (multi-media) messages acquire and integrate additional data useful to call routing and handling deliver the calls/messages and data to the appropriate PSAPs and appropriate emergency entities support data and communications needs for coordinated incident response and management
The basic building blocks required for NG9-1-1 are: Emergency Services IP Network (ESInet) International Standards Compliant IP Functions Software Services/Applications Data Bases and Data Management Security Human Processes

CURRENT E-911 – CELL PHONE
Phase 1: X-Y of Cell Tower
Phase 2: X-Y of Cell PhoneFollows call (5-10 seconds)
